#86054e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#86054e is composed of 52.5% red, 2% green and 30.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 96.3% magenta, 41.8% yellow and 47.5% black. It has a hue angle of 326 degrees, a saturation of 92.8% and a lightness of 27.3%. #86054e color hex could be obtained by blending #ff0a9c with #0d0000. Closest websafe color is: #990066.

#86054e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#86054e has RGB values of R:134, G:5, B:78 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.96, Y:0.42, K:0.47. Its decimal value is 8783182.
